Find the Right Social Media Platforms

The best way to determine which social media platforms are right for your business is to do your research. Evaluate the potential benefits and drawbacks of each platform, as well as the audience you want to reach. Once you’ve narrowed it down, then create content that will resonate with your target demographic.
For small businesses, Twitter may be best suited for breaking news and updates, while LinkedIn can be used to share case studies, insights, or white papers on specific industry topics.
For larger businesses, Facebook can be used to share images and videos of product launches or customer testimonials, while also using Twitter and LinkedIn to drive traffic back to those sites.

Be Creative With Your Posts

You want to share interesting and unique information, but you also don’t want to bore your followers. Here are some tips for creating good social media content:
- Use images wisely. Images can really help make a social media post stand out. Try using images that represent your topic well or that are visually appealing in some way. Unsplash and VistaCreate have some of the best free photo assets to start.
- Share your opinion. Occasionally, it can be fun to share your thoughts on a particular topic or issue. This will show your followers that you are engaged with the content and that you care about what they are talking about.
- Use hashtags strategically. Hashtags can help you find relevant content related to your post quickly and easily. Use them sparingly, however, as overuse can make your posts less engaging for readers.

Keep it Short and Sweet

Your posts should be no longer than 140 characters. This will make them easy to read and share on social media, while still providing enough information to be interesting.
Posts that are well-written, concise, and shareable on social media are more likely to be shared and liked. Use active language and a conversational tone when writing your posts. This will make them easy to read and share on social media.
For example, instead of saying “here’s our new blog post,” try something like, “Hey everyone! Here’s our latest blog post. Let us know what you think!” This will make your content more engaging and easy to follow.
Keep your website links short, too! When people click on a link from your social media post, they want to be taken to a page that is informative and helpful. If the link has long, complicated text, they are likely to assume it’s a spam link and may abandon your post.
